rahul.s wrote:Is |x| + |x - 1| = 1?

1) x => 0
2) x <= 1
Consider 3 cases

a) if x is greater than one

|x| + |x - 1| is not equal to one (it is greater)

b) if x is less than zero then

|x| + |x - 1| is not equal to one (it is greater)

c) Now if x is in between 1 and 0 (both included)

|x| + |x - 1| is equal to 1

since 1 and 2 both together gives condition 'c'

both statements together are enough to validate the claim

[ Get to the boundary conditions of the sign change (of the absolute function) and evaluate each segment in the number line ]
